Precision Installation Protocol

Utilizing laser-guided grading equipment, we achieve 0.3mm surface variance across 10m spans. The 5-layer base system includes:

  1. Compacted subsoil (95% Proctor density)
  2. Geotextile membrane
  3. 40mm crushed aggregate base
  4. Polymer-stabilized sand bed
  5. Surface cobble matrix

FAQS on driveway cobble stones

Q: What are the benefits of using cobble stones for driveways?

A: Cobble stones provide durability, natural drainage, and a timeless aesthetic. Their interlocking design withstands heavy vehicle weight and requires minimal maintenance.

Q: How does a granite cobble driveway compare to regular concrete?

A: Granite cobble driveways offer superior longevity and heat resistance compared to concrete. They also allow for easier repairs by replacing individual stones instead of resurfacing entire sections.

Q: Can large cobble stones shift or loosen over time?

A: Properly installed large cobble stones with a compacted base and edge restraints remain stable. Occasional re-sanding of joints helps maintain their position and prevent movement.

Q: What maintenance is required for cobble stone driveways?

A: Periodically remove debris and weeds from gaps, then refresh joint sand every 2-3 years. Pressure washing restores their appearance without damaging the stones.

Q: Are cobble stone driveways suitable for snowy climates?

A: Yes, cobble stones handle freeze-thaw cycles well due to natural expansion gaps. Use plastic snow shovels instead of metal blades to avoid scratching the surface.
